  • All cookies used by and on our website are used in accordance with current cookie laws. We may use some or all of the following types of cookie:
  • Strictly Necessary Cookies
    A cookie falls into this category (usually first-party cookies) if it is essential to the operation of our website as without them we cannot provide the functionality that you need to use this website. For example, essential cookies help remember your preferences as you navigate through the online school, also support functions such as logging in, and payment transactions.
  • Functionality Cookies
    Functional cookies allow our web site to remember choices you make, e.g. your user name, log in details and language preferences and any customizations you make to pages during your visit. They are necessary to provide features and services specific to individual users.
  • Analytics Cookies
    It is important for us to understand how you use our website, for example, how efficiently you are able to navigate around it, and what features you use. Analytics cookies enable us to gather this information, helping us to improve our website and your experience of it.
  • Marketing/Targeting Cookies
    It is important for Us to know when and how often you visit our website, and which parts of it you have used (including which pages you have visited and which links you have visited). As with analytics cookies, this information helps us to better understand you and, in turn, to make our website and advertising more relevant to your interests. Some information gathered by targeting cookies may also be shared with third parties.
  • Third Party Cookies
    Third-party cookies are not placed by us; instead, they are placed by third parties that provide services to us and/or to you. Third-party cookies may be used by advertising services to serve up tailored advertising to you on our website, or by third parties providing analytics services to us.  These cookies will work in the same way as analytics cookies described above.
  • Persistent Cookies
    Any of the above types of cookie may be a persistent cookie. Persistent cookies are those which remain on your computer or device for a predetermined period and are activated each time you visit our website.
  • Session Cookies
    Any of the above types of cookie may be a session cookie. Session cookies are temporary and only remain on your computer or device from the point at which you visit our website until you close your browser. Session cookies are deleted when you close your browser.
